1 min readfrom InfoQ

Presentation: Rust at the Core - Accelerating Polyglot SDK Development

Presentation: Rust at the Core - Accelerating Polyglot SDK Development

Spencer Judge discusses the architectural pattern of building a shared core in Rust with language-specific layers on top. Drawing from his work on Temporal's SDKs, he shares lessons on navigating FFI boundaries, bridging async concepts, and managing memory safely. He explains the limitations of native extensions and how emerging tech like WebAssembly can streamline cross-language architecture.

By Spencer Judge

Want to read more?

Check out the full article on the original site

View original article

Tagged with

#natural language processing for spreadsheets
#natural language processing
#AI-native spreadsheets
#financial modeling with spreadsheets
#cloud-native spreadsheets
#rows.com
#Rust
#Polyglot SDK
#SDK Development
#Temporal
#FFI
#Foreign Function Interface
#Async
#Memory Safety
#Native Extensions
#WebAssembly
#Cross-Language
#Architecture
#Shared Core
#Language-Specific Layers
Presentation: Rust at the Core - Accelerating Polyglot SDK Development